Migration Automation Toolkit 4/9/2019 Migration Automation Toolkit Free solution to automate & scale MVMC 2.0 Migration Automation Toolkit for MVMC 2.0 Series of PowerShell scripts that wrapper MVMC 2.0 with automation to perform multiple conversions simultaneously Free to download, edit and customize Uses free SQL Server Express (or other SQL Server editions) to store information about the conversion process Supports multiple simultaneous conversions per MVMC 2.0 machine Scales out across ‘Helper Nodes’ – multiple machines running MVMC 2.0 and scripts all coordinated from central node More helper nodes = more conversions simultaneously. 4/9/2019 Summary Windows Server 2012 R2 & System Center 2012 R2 provide a greater number of key capabilities for virtualizing & managing your workloads, without additional costs. The Datacenter TCO Tool can provide you with deeper insight into the compelling economics achieved through moving to a Microsoft platform. MVMC 2.0 is a free tool that enables efficient migration of VM workloads from VMware to Hyper-V MVMC can be scaled out through the use of the Migration Automation Toolkit. © 2012 Microsoft Corporation.
